Country Heights Holdings Bhd (5738) — Strategic Asset Allocation Index
Country Heights Holdings Bhd (5738) has a Strategic Asset Allocation Index of 90.8% as of December 2025. Strategic assets (PP&E of RM529.52 Million plus long-term investments of RM-) total RM529.52 Million, measured against net assets of RM583.01 Million. A higher index reflects capital-intensive or investment-heavy strategies where strategic assets dominate the equity base. Annual Strategic Asset Allocation Index for Country Heights Holdings Bhd (2012–2024)
The table below presents the year-by-year Strategic Asset Allocation Index for Country Heights Holdings Bhd from 2012 to 2024, covering 13 annual filings. Each row shows PP&E, long-term investments, strategic assets combined, net assets, the index percentage, and the change in percentage points compared to the prior year. | Year | SAAI | Strategic Assets (MYR) | PP&E | LT Investments | Net Assets | Change (pp) |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2024 | 90.2% | RM532.36 Million | RM532.36 Million | RM- | RM590.00 Million | ▼ -8.1 pp |
| 2023 | 98.3% | RM609.56 Million | RM609.56 Million | RM- | RM619.98 Million | ▲ +22.5 pp |
| 2022 | 75.8% | RM554.01 Million | RM554.01 Million | RM- | RM731.15 Million | ▲ +0.5 pp |
| 2021 | 75.3% | RM591.09 Million | RM591.09 Million | RM- | RM785.16 Million | ▼ -1.4 pp |
| 2020 | 76.7% | RM599.69 Million | RM599.69 Million | RM- | RM782.02 Million | ▲ +2.2 pp |
| 2019 | 74.5% | RM609.25 Million | RM609.25 Million | RM- | RM817.69 Million | ▲ +38.0 pp |
| 2018 | 36.5% | RM312.71 Million | RM312.71 Million | RM- | RM856.37 Million | ▼ -4.9 pp |
| 2017 | 41.5% | RM320.40 Million | RM320.40 Million | RM- | RM772.91 Million | ▼ -0.2 pp |
| 2016 | 41.7% | RM323.82 Million | RM323.82 Million | RM- | RM776.98 Million | ▲ +2.6 pp |
| 2015 | 39.0% | RM332.63 Million | RM330.63 Million | RM2.00 Million | RM852.00 Million | ▲ +38.8 pp |
| 2014 | 0.2% | RM2.00 Million | RM- | RM2.00 Million | RM854.00 Million | ▼ 0.0 pp |
| 2013 | 0.2% | RM2.00 Million | RM- | RM2.00 Million | RM817.00 Million | ▼ 0.0 pp |
| 2012 | 0.3% | RM2.00 Million | RM- | RM2.00 Million | RM783.00 Million | — |
